TOP SIGHTS IN COSTA MAYA

Chetumal

It is the capital of the state founded in 1898.

It's a pleasure to wander through the city and admire its typical and colorful wooden houses, characteristic of this Caribbean region.

More information

Bacalar

A Magical Town on the shores of one of the most beautiful lagoons in the entire country. 

The place has a long history, as it was an important commercial enclave during the Mayan era, a position it also held during colonial times.

More information

Majahual

Picturesque village ideal for water sports, a true tropical paradise with shallow waters, protected by a large reef wall, where you can find from snappers to lobsters.

Nearby is the Chinchorro Bank Biosphere Reserve, a coral atoll about 40.2 kilometres (25.0 mi) long.

More information

Xcalak

It is one of the last virgin beaches of the Caribbean, with the unique charm of a relaxed and quiet atmosphere. 

It is also an excellent place for snorkeling
